2. Targeted Marketing and Audience Segmentation

Digital marketing allows businesses to target specific demographics with precision. Using data-driven insights from analytics tools, marketers can segment audiences based on age, gender, location, interests, or online behavior. This ensures that campaigns reach the right people at the right time, maximizing conversion rates.

For example, a fitness brand can target individuals interested in health and wellness through Facebook Ads or Google Ads, while an e-commerce store can use retargeting to re-engage potential customers who abandoned their shopping carts. Such targeted strategies minimize wasted ad spend and enhance marketing efficiency.

3. Cost-Effective Marketing Approach

Compared to traditional advertising methods, digital marketing offers a more cost-effective solution for businesses of all sizes. Running social media campaigns, email newsletters, or search ads is significantly cheaper than producing TV commercials or print advertisements. Moreover, digital platforms provide measurable metrics that allow marketers to monitor performance and adjust strategies in real time.

Even small businesses can compete with larger corporations by leveraging affordable marketing tools and focusing on niche audiences. Pay-per-click (PPC) advertising, for instance, allows companies to pay only when users engage with their ads, ensuring every dollar spent delivers value.

5. Data-Driven Decision Making

Another key aspect of digital marketing’s role in business growth is its reliance on data analytics. Tools like Google Analytics, social media insights, and CRM systems provide valuable information about user behavior, campaign performance, and market trends. This data enables businesses to make informed decisions, refine strategies, and allocate resources effectively.

By tracking key performance indicators (KPIs) such as website traffic, conversion rates, and engagement levels, companies can measure success and continuously improve their marketing efforts. Data-driven marketing ensures accountability and leads to more strategic business planning.
